Digital Talent 50 Forum
China currently faces a shortage of nearly 32 million digital professionals. As enterprises accelerate their digital and intelligent transformation, they are encountering a critical supply gap for digital-era "new blue-collar" technicians, with the "talent crisis" becoming increasingly severe. This underscores the growing importance and urgency of cultivating digital expertise. Driven by rapid advancements in artificial intelligence, cloud computing, big data, IoT, and blockchain, the digital economy has emerged as the dominant economic form and a powerful engine for growth. Since the 20th National Congress, national leadership has prioritized the digital economy, recognizing that as a technology-driven sector, its development relies fundamentally on talent as the core foundation and driving force.
With the continuous advancement of national digital development strategies, the integration of digital technology and industrial transformation has become the new norm, marking the arrival of an era with critical demand for digital talent. Both the 15th Five-Year Plan and the 2035 Vision Outline emphasize the mission of accelerating digital development to build a "Digital China." As the digital economy scales, technologies iterate, and digital governance improves, multidisciplinary digital talents will become the core engine for industry growth. They are essential for promoting digital industrialization, driving industrial upgrading and high-quality development, and serve as the pivotal support for the construction of a Digital China.

Digital China 50 Forum
Designed to build a platform for exchange and cooperation, the Digital China 50 Forum ignites new momentum and explores new dimensions through digital innovation, promoting the high-quality development of digital energy. The Forum is held annually in major Chinese cities and has been successfully hosted in Beijing, Shanghai, Shenzhen, and other locations.
In the global digital age, the digital economy has become not only a key engine for economic growth but also a strategic foundation for the next wave of technological revolution worldwide. As countries accelerate the deployment of digital industries, there is a growing commitment to promoting green and low-carbon transformation, injecting stronger momentum into the global digital economy. The synergistic development of digitalization and sustainability has emerged as a new driver for accelerating global economic recovery.
The inaugural forum was co-organized by Alliance Institute, Digital China Group, and Intel, with participation from institutions such as the State Information Center.
The second forum partnered with the China Academy of Information and Communications Technology and the three major telecom operators (China Mobile, China Unicom, and China Telecom) to forge shared development and envision the future.
The third forum was held at Tsinghua University, exploring the implementation paths of digital industrialization and industrial digitization. It provided enterprises with new opportunities to leverage digitalization and low-carbon development, converging strengths to create sustainable value.
The fourth forum was held in Shenzhen, jointly exploring the path of integrated development between industry and digitalization.
